15 4sight Jobs
·
8-13 years
Hyderabad / Secunderabad
1 vacancy
Urgent Hiring - Java Developer with PL/SQL Expertise - Hyderbad
4sight
posted 16d ago
Key skills for the job
Job Description:
This role is for Java Developer with a strong background in PL/SQL to design, develop, and maintain high-quality software applications. The role involves developing Java based applications and solid experience with PL/SQL for database management and integration. This role involves working closely with cross-functional teams to deliver robust solutions and enhance our software applications.
Responsibilities
• Design, develop, and maintain Java-based applications and services.
• Design and implement complex PL/SQL procedures, functions, triggers, and packages to support business applications
• Develop and maintain database schemas, including tables, views, indexes, and constraints.
• Integrate Java applications with Oracle databases and other systems
• Work with APIs and web services to connect Java applications with external systems
• Collaborate with other developers to integrate PL/SQL procedures with Java applications, ensuring smooth data exchange and functionality.
• Write clean, maintainable, and efficient code while adhering to best practices and coding standards.
• Troubleshoot and debug applications, resolving issues as they arise
• Monitor and optimize the performance of PL/SQL code and SQL queries. Implement indexing strategies and query optimization techniques.
• Document technical specifications, designs, and implementation details.
• Develop and execute test cases to validate the functionality and performance of database and application components.
Basic Qualifications:
• Bachelors degree in computer science, Engineering, or a related field
• 5+ years of professional experience in development of Java based applications with strong background in PL/SQL.
• Strong proficiency in Java SE/EE and object-oriented programming.
• Proficiency in Oracle PL/SQL, including writing complex stored procedures, functions, triggers, and packages.
• Proven experience as a Java Developer with a solid understanding of Java programming concepts and best practices
• Experience with Oracle Database (e.g., Oracle 11g, 12c, 18c, or 19c and higher).
• Familiarity with Java build tools (e.g., Maven, Ant).
• Experience with web application servers (e.g., Apache Tomcat, WebLogic).
• Experience with front-end technologies (e.g., HTML, CSS, JavaScript)
• Knowledge of RESTful and SOAP web services
• Experience with source control software such as GIT, WinCVS
• This person must be able to work in a fast-paced environment and support unscheduled events.
• This person must be a self-starter and highly motivated.
• Experience with cloud platforms (e.g., AWS, Azure)
Additional Qualifications:
• Experience with PHP, Python is a plus.
• Experience with Warehouse Management systems is a plus.
Employment Type: Full Time, Permanent
Read full job description8-13 Yrs
Hyderabad / Secunderabad
10-20 Yrs
Hyderabad / Secunderabad, Gurgaon / Gurugram
10-20 Yrs
Hyderabad / Secunderabad, Gurgaon / Gurugram
8-12 Yrs
₹ 13 - 20L/yr
Gurgaon / Gurugram
4-8 Yrs
Gurgaon / Gurugram
8-12 Yrs
Gurgaon / Gurugram